基于LabVIEW的电能质量监测系统设计
Design of power quality monitoring system based on LabVIEW
摘要
Abstract
To be able to monitor real-time micro-grid system power quality parameters,the authors use the IPC as a PC,LabVIEW as PC software,combined with the PCI board to establish a real-time power quality monitoring system based on virtual instrument technology,so as to achieve outlets,reverse vari-able power quality and load control devices and other micro-network visualization in real time.Besides, this paper describes the hardware circuit design,power quality index calculation and software design methods in details.Experimental results show that this system can realize micro-grid power quality real-time monitoring to ensure the safe and effective operation of the micro-network,according to user needs, and has certain scalability.关键词
